Medical Term:

varicocele

Pronunciation: var′i-kō-sēl′

Definition: A condition manifested by abnormal dilation of the veins of the spermatic cord, caused by incompetent valves in the internal spermatic vein and resulting in impaired drainage of blood into the spermatic cord veins when the person assumes an upright position.

Synonym(s): pampinocele

[varico- + G. kēlē, tumor, hernia]
